PAULDING COUNTY, Ga. — A fruit stand served as a front for methamphetamine trafficking, authorities said this week.
The Northwest Georgia Drug Task Force, Paulding County Sheriff's Office K-9 Division and SWAT seized 270 grams of meth during a coordinated operation last week, officials said.
Investigators reported the drugs were hidden among produce -- even a Krispy Kreme doughnut bag -- at the stand in the 3100 block of Due West Road.
Melvin Stevens, 37, was arrested on five counts of trafficking meth and one count of possession.
Athena Alloway, 49, faces four trafficking charges and one possession charge.
A third suspect, Crystal Ballweg, 39, remains at large with a warrant for meth trafficking.
Police urged anyone with information about Ballweg to contact the sheriff's office.
